New Issue: Skandinaviska Enskilda Banken prices $1.75 billion of notes in two tranches

By Cristal Cody

Tupelo, Miss., May 9 – Skandinaviska Enskilda Banken AB priced $1.75 billion of senior notes (Aa2/A+/AA-) in two tranches on Tuesday, according to an informed source.

The issuer sold $1.1 billion of three-year floating-rate notes at Libor plus 43 basis points.

The $650 million of 3.25% three-year fixed-rate notes priced with a spread of 65 bps over Treasuries.

BofA Merrill Lynch, Barclays, J.P. Morgan Securities LLC, Morgan Stanley & Co. LLC and Skandinaviska Enskilda Banken were the lead managers.

Skandinaviska Enskilda Banken is a Swedish financial group based in Stockholm.
